About CYT Austin

CYT Austin offers a comprehensive youth theater experience that deeply prioritizes holistic character development, leadership, and personal growth alongside performing arts skills. It's lauded for fostering a strong, supportive community with highly skilled instructors who genuinely care about students developing as 'good humans' and being prepared for 'the real world,' not just producing stars. The program inspires long-term engagement and a love for musical theater.
